--- sys/sys.h.orig	Wed Jul 29 02:05:15 1998
+++ sys/sys.h	Wed Jul 29 02:04:37 1998
@@ -30,7 +30,7 @@
  || defined(MACH) \
  || defined(NeXT) \
  || defined(bsdi) \
- || defined(__FreeBSD__)
+ || defined(__FreeBSD__) || defined(__OpenBSD__)
 #define USE_SGTTY
 #define HAS_SELECT
 #endif
@@ -69,7 +69,7 @@
 #define READYCC(fp)	(fp->_egptr - fp->_gptr)
 #endif
 #else
-#if defined(bsdi) || defined(__FreeBSD__)
+#if defined(bsdi) || defined(__FreeBSD__) || defined(__OpenBSD__)
 #define READYCC(fp)	(fp->_r)
 #else
 #define READYCC(fp)	(fp->_cnt)
